Minnie is forever changed after a traumatic event that happened thirteen years ago. She’s reserved, intellectual, and certainly not about to do anything out of her usual comfort zone. In fact, she’s a librarian, a nice, normal librarian. Her sister calls her ‘terribly boring’. Minnie calls herself ‘safe’.

That is, until a rough and tough character walks into her library, catching her eye. He’s not the sort of man she’d ever associate with. He’s certainly not the sort of man who would even look twice at her, a shy, thoughtful bookworm with deep emotional scars. He’s not a good guy. His prison tattoos say that much. Minnie isn’t going to fantasize about him. She’s certainly not going to get to know him. She’s not going to think about his crooked smirk and the grinning skull tattoo on his neck. She’s not going to get involved with a guy from the wrong side of town. Absolutely not.

***Erotic novella,
with a slightly dark, 'Happy for Now' ending. If you are looking for fairytale HEA, this short story may not be what you are looking for. This story is about a steamy affair between a goody two-shoes from the nice side of town and a former felon from the worst. They have nothing in common. It might not matter. Fate is bittersweet and has a dark twist. If you like opposites attracting, bad guys, and can handle some bitter, this is for you!
